| Vehicle Type | Capacity | Ideal For | Local Popularity |
|---|---|---|---|
| Party Bus | 20-30 | Large groups wanting to stay together | Favoured for lively groups from Retford & Anston |
| Stretch Limousine | 8-12 | Smaller groups or those seeking a classic touch | Popular in Bircotes and surrounding villages |
| Minibus | 12-20 | Groups wanting comfort and space without the party vibe | Often chosen by families from Conisbrough |
Wondering about dress codes or how formal to be on the ride? Most folks here lean towards smart but relaxed — a chance to feel special without the stiff formality. Drivers are used to groups who want to chat, laugh, and enjoy the moment without a strict “quiet ride” rule.
Just one thing: treat the vehicle with respect. These are shiny, well-kept buses and limos, often with features like mood lighting or sound systems that everyone looks forward to. If you’re planning to bring snacks or drinks, check with the operator first — some allow soft drinks, others have restrictions.
